Raph Levien 7d7c86c44b API changes and cleanup
Add workgroup size to dispatch call (needed by metal). Change all fence
references to mutable for consistency.

Move backend traits to a separate file (move them out of the toplevel
namespace in preparation for the hub types going there, to make the
public API nicer).

Add a method and macro for automatically choosing shader code, and
change collatz example to generate all 3 kinds on build.

Raph Levien 2ecfc7a414 Wire hub to mux
Make the hub abstraction connect to the mux, rather than directly to the
Vulkan back-end.

As of this commit, both command line and winit examples work (on
Vulkan). In theory it should be possible to get them working on Dx12 as
well by translating the shader code, but there's a lot that can go
wrong.

This commit also contains a bunch of changes to mux to make conditional
compilation of match arms work, and new methods to support swapchain.

Raph Levien f04da3af9d Add multiplexer abstraction
Adds a new "mux" module which can have multiple backends. As of this
commit, it's not wired up at all, but the functionality should be
reasonably complete.

Minor tweaks to the backend trait to accommodate this, mostly changing
Fence and Semaphore to references so they don't need to be Copy.

Part of the work toward #95
